This collection - from the journal Poultry Science and Management - highlights the management of salmonella in animal agriculture.
Salmonella infections remain a persistent challenge in poultry production, with extensive consequences for animal welfare, food safety and zoonotic disease transmission. For veterinary and microbiology researchers, this intersection presents a critical opportunity to advance our understanding of host-pathogen interactions, antimicrobial resistance and environmental reservoirs. The complexity of Salmonella epidemiology in poultry species demands integrated approaches - from molecular diagnostics and genomic surveillance to immunological profiling and vaccine development. Veterinary scientists are positioned to investigate host susceptibility, animal welfare and immune responses, while microbiologists contribute essential insights into bacterial resistance and enumeration.

Shabarinath Srikumar PhD, Auburn University, Auburn, United States
Dr. Shabarinath Srikumar is an assistant professor at the Department of Poultry Science, College of Agriculture, Auburn University. His research interest focuses on understanding how pathogenic bacteria survive and proliferate in poultry meat and the environment. Studying the pathogen-food interactions at a molecular level will allow deep insights into how pathogenic bacteria alter their metabolic and regulatory profiles during adaptation to the different poultry environments. To this end, they will use different nucleic acid sequencing-based and other molecular microbiological assays on Salmonella typhimurium (and other select serotypes) as model organisms. Their goal is to develop data that will aid the development of novel technologies aimed at making food safer.
Jinquan Wang PhD, Auburn University, Auburn, United States
Dr. Jinquan Wang is an Assistant Research Professor in the Department of Poultry Science at Auburn University, where his work focuses on improving food safety and poultry production through one health approach. His current research includes identifying and evaluating Salmonella intervention strategies on reducing Salmonella colonization, transmission and persistence in poultry production.
